Show/hide box depending on product variant

New Member
2 0 0


I have read answers to similar topics but didn't find a working answer for my store this is why I am asking this here.

I sell handmade baby products and I want to offer my customers the possibility to embroider their child's names. For that I have created two variants (with or without name) with two different prices. I already have a box where customers can add their text as shown below: (in pink are the two options' names)

Capture d’écran 2020-08-17 à 00.31.09.png

Now, I would like to show the text box only if the first variant (with name) is selected, I would also like the box to have text like "write name here" when empty (in a greyish color as it is often the case in online forms).

My code for the box is this:


{% if template contains 'custom-1' %}

<p class="line-item-property__field">
<label for="monogram">Faites broder le prénom de votre choix :</label>
<input required id="monogram" style="width:120px; max-width:100%;" type="text" name="properties[Monogram]">

.ep_inline_block {display:inline-block;vertical-align:middle;margin-left:10px;}
.ep_block {display:block;margin-top:10px;margin-bottom:2px;}





custom-1 is a custom product template I use for customizable products only.

I am actually unable to code myself, all this comes from online tutorials. All I can do is copy and paste in the right place haha.

I am using Brooklyn theme.

Thank you very much for helping me through this

Shopify Partner
1034 215 517



Yes, It's possible to fix it but requires some custom code.

Just send me direct mail, I will help you to fix it.


Thank you,


Shopify Expert | Skype: tejas.nadpara
- Like and Mark as an Accepted Solution if reply helpful
- Feel free to contact me on regarding any help



Thank you for your question. 

Please share your store URL, page URL and also password (if your store has one), I'll help you out to the best of my ability.

Kind regards,

◦ Slideshow section not looking good or cutting off? Try the Slideshow (PRO) section. No apps required.
◦ Replace apps with copy/paste code snippets. Examples here.
◦ In need of coding help? I'm available for hire!
New Member
2 0 0


you can find my store here.

You can check a test product here with a custom variant and a text box that is always shown.

Password is : Marius

Also, do you think there is a solution that would work for ALL my products without having to add code to each customizable product ? Because I thought that I could put some condition like "If variant is "custom.variant." then show the text box. But for that I would have to put a different variant ID in the code since every product variant has it's own ID from what I understand.

Thank you very much for taking time to answer me !

PS: Don't mind the pictures on the site they are just test pics

6 0 1

Hi @Juliette-B ! Please tell me you found a solution - I've have the exact same issue and have been searching and searching for an answer. Do you mind sharing?